We all know the story of Paul Kelly, Kieran Jack and Brandon Jack, now the latest league converts is set to play at the highest level. Young NSW midfielder Jake Barrett will be selected by the Giants in next month's NAB AFL Draft.
Barrett is from Temora in the Riverina and will be taken as a zone selection. The 17-year old is a tough on-baller with a great work rate and endurance and played rugby league until the age of 15 before switching to AFL.
Barrett is the first cousin of Hawthorn premiership player Luke Breust and is a second cousin of former Dally M medallist and NRL star Trent Barrett.
